Bulldozer Clearing in Houston, TX
Bulldozer clearing services involve the use of heavy equipment to remove trees, shrubs, rocks, and other debris from a property, creating a clean and level surface. This service is often requested for projects such as site preparation for new construction, driveway installation, land leveling, or clearing overgrown areas. Homeowners considering this service should understand the scope of work, including the size and condition of the land, as well as any potential obstacles that could affect the process. Clarifying these details beforehand helps ensure the project meets expectations and proceeds smoothly.
Property owners typically want to know what to expect during the clearing process, including the equipment used and the extent of land disturbance. It’s also important to consider any permits or regulations that might apply to land clearing in the local area. Understanding the overall project goals and sharing specific site details with the service provider can help facilitate an efficient and effective clearing experience.

Bulldozer Clearing Questions
What types of land can be cleared with a bulldozer? Bulldozers are suitable for clearing overgrown fields, wooded areas, and uneven terrain to prepare land for development or landscaping.
Is bulldozer clearing suitable for small properties? Yes, bulldozer clearing can be used on properties of various sizes, including small residential lots, for tasks like removing debris or leveling ground.
What should property owners consider before bulldozer clearing? It's important to assess underground utilities, property boundaries, and any environmental restrictions before beginning clearing work.
What common projects involve bulldozer clearing? Typical projects include site preparation for construction, land grading, removing trees and brush, and creating access roads.
